What Is a Smile Makeover?

Smile Makeover North Hills, CA

A smile makeover is a process that involves one or more cosmetic dentistry procedures to make a person's smile look better. Some of the treatments include bonding, dental crowns, veneers, and tooth-colored fillings. In many cases, the procedure can serve both aesthetic and functional purposes. The treatment options also depend on the patient’s individual condition.

What a smile makeover fixes

Here are some dental problems that might be remedied by a smile makeover:

  • Tooth color: A smile makeover can make a discolored or yellowed smile look better. Teeth stains are often the result of factors like aging and diet choices like coffee and red wine. Usually, an in-office teeth whitening treatment will work to eliminate most stain types. However, when this is not an option, porcelain veneers may be necessary to change the color of the teeth.
  • Misalignment: Treatments such as clear aligners or braces can straighten or realign crooked or misaligned teeth. Treatment might take a few months or years, depending on the severity of the bite misalignment.
  • Irregular spacing: The dentist may recommend dental bonding or veneers to correct uneven gaps between teeth.
  • Missing teeth: Missing teeth can affect the appearance of the smile and cause problems with oral health. Dental bridges, implants, and dentures are all options for replacing missing teeth.
  • Damaged or broken teeth: A dentist can use veneers to cover chips or cracks on teeth.
  • Tooth length: A short tooth may be reshaped and lengthened with composite bonding or veneers for aesthetic purposes. Gum reshaping can also serve this purpose.

What to expect with a smile makeover

Dentists will develop a treatment plan for their patients that will achieve a successful outcome and a beautiful smile. Initially, patients will need to visit the dental office for a consultation with the dentist. Smile makeovers are not generalized. The process requires attention to detail and an aesthetic sense.

A good dentist will examine a patient's teeth, supporting structures, and gums to determine whether they are suitable for a smile makeover. They will need to be sure the patient is in good oral health condition. If oral issues exist, such as gum disease or cavities, they will first offer treatment before proceeding with the smile transformation.
